De-De-SPAC. Shell is buying EV charging network company Volta which went public a couple years ago only to lose 90% of its value since then. It’s an unfortunate reality for the companies that found hope and capital in a frothy SPAC environment. That doesn’t mean that the companies are bad or don’t have the ability to succeed, it means that they still need time and breathing room to becomes sustainable endeavors that can withstand the pressure of being public and reporting quarterly. Will more public companies, that went public via SPAC, get acquired? It’s very likely.

Nextracker Goes Public. This isn’t a surprise to readers of SolarWakeup, I called this shot almost two years ago when the mad rush for tracker IPOs was hitting the market. With the S-1 we have some additional information including the 3.1billion dollar valuation that TPG invested in last year. Having written thousands of columns over the past 10 years, it’s nice to have my predictions on the record especially when they’re right. You can see the full filing on the first link and I send my congratulations to my friends Shug and Howard Wenger leading another solar success story. This also marks a victory for TPG’s Rise Fund who should see at least a 2x on their investment depending on valuation but analysts expect at least $6.5billion based on comparable public peers.
Batteries At Gas Plants. Yesterday, FlexGen announced that we will be providing our services to Middle River Power as they build 4 stand alone batteries at existing natural gas plants. These batteries will add to MRP’s capabilities in CAISO using the FlexGen operating system that ensures the batteries turn on and stay on. The interesting aspect of this is about where these batteries will go and where they’ll go on a global market basis. Basically every point of connection on the grid will have or could use some version of energy storage. Power plants, substations, homes and businesses are points in the grid that need some elasticity. The key is to have durable batteries matched with the digital controls and operating system that make it work the way you want and that’s what FlexGen does.

Innovation Economy. The tech sector would tell you that it’s when the ride looks like it came to an end that the best new ideas come to the forefront. VCs look at smart, hungry entrepreneurs that may have been faced with layoffs from their cozy job and find ideas to invest in. We’re in an era in renewable energy where cheap money isn’t so cheap anymore, developing takes big bucks and finding square farm land is so 2010. On the other hand, you have a 10 year ITC runway, energy inflation has increased electricity rates and technology maturity is the best it’s been (ever). Now is the time to figure out where the innovation is and if it’s in your blood, take the leap to build something new. I’m excited to see what great ideas come to fruition and who builds the next…
Trackers For All. The top article today is about one of those innovations. The tracker that eliminates the need for grading, i.e. civil costs, for utility scale solar projects. The all terrain tracker was pioneered by an amazing startup called Nevados, I’ve highlighted them a few times in the past. Now Nextracker and Array Technologies have seen and realized the potential of this tech but it starts with the near decade of head start that the Nevados team has. It’s an interesting concept that also has challenges on how to build it so installers don’t waste a ton of time putting it together, think very steep slopes and uneven pilings. While also withstanding the ever growing wind, snow, rain loads that may undermine a project’s lifespan. Nevados talks about the direct impact from a hurricane in some of their experience set so it’s definitely worth looking int.
Controls And Software. I had a quick chat with the Nevados CEO yesterday and something he said struck me given my experience at FlexGen, helping EPCs, developers and IPPs get started with storage. All terrain trackers have more complexity and need more sophisticated controls and software. Shading analysis isn’t one sized fits all for example and the tracking algorithm requires a meaningful topographical analysis. It’s like storage in that way, you can buy the same battery from different vendors or different chemistries but until you put an operating system and controls configured to your project in place, you have a desktop without windows. Something has the turn the lights on, or your asset in this case.
